In vitro Mutagenicity Tests on Whole Smoke of Selected Imported and Domestic Cigarettes

  • Thirty cigarette brands available in market were sampled and 41 chemical components in cigarette smoke were analyzed under intensive smoking regime,and whole smoke Ames tests were conducted. The results indicated that:1)All types of cigarette showed mutagenicity on TA98 with mutation ratios (MR values) over 2.0 in 10% S9 activation system at certain dosages;2) The mutagenicity of domestic Virginia type cigarettes was lower than that of imported blended type cigarettes, and their difference was statistically significant;3)Between cigarette types,the difference of specific activity per unit tar was of no significance; 4)The yields of genetoxic harmful components might affect the mutagenicity of fresh cigarette smoke.
